1. Первые шаги
2. Сочетаем функции
3. Частичное применение (каррирование)
4. Декларативное программирование
5. Бесточечная нотация
6. Неизменяемость и объекты
7. Неизменяемость и массивы
8. Линзы
9. Заключение
10. Использование Ramda с Redux
11. Функциональные компоненты с React stateless функциями и Ramda
12. Модульные редюсеры и селекторы
Данный пост — это седьмая часть серии статей о функциональном программировании под названием "Мышление в стиле Ramda".
В шестой части мы говорили о работе с объектами JavaScript в функциональном и иммутабельном стиле.
В данном посте мы поговорим о подобной работе с массивами.Читать полностью »